I n 1784, at the conclusion of the American War of Independence, Thomas Jefferson moved to the sophisticated, exhilarating city of Paris, where he would spend the next five years as minister from the new United States of America. This work recreates in word and illustration the personalities and atmosphere of pre-revolutionary Paris and discusses how the provincial Virginian became a cosmopolitan connoisseur in the rarified inteelectual, political, scientific, and artistic circles of the city.
